Honeycomb Cheesecake

For the Crust:
- 1 ½ cups graham cracker crumbs or crushed shortbread
- ¼ cup sugar
- ½ cup unsalted butter melted
- Pinch of salt
For the Filling:
- 24 oz 3 blocks cream cheese, softened
- ¾ cup granulated sugar
- 3 large eggs
- ⅓ cup sour cream
- ¼ cup fresh lemon juice
- 1 tbsp lemon zest
- 1 tsp vanilla extract
- 1-2 tsp culinary lavender finely ground or steeped
For the Topping:
- Fresh honeycomb cut into small chunks
- Extra honey for drizzling (optional)
- Dried lavender buds or lemon zest for garnish
Preheat and Prep: Preheat oven to 325°F (163°C). Line the bottom of a 9-inch springform pan with parchment paper.
Make the Crust: Mix 1 ½ cups graham cracker crumbs, ¼ cup sugar, a pinch of salt, and ½ cup melted butter until combined. Press firmly into the pan’s base. Bake for 10 minutes, then cool.
Infuse Lavender: Steep 1-2 tsp culinary lavender in ¼ cup lemon juice for 10 minutes, then strain (or grind finely and mix directly into the batter for stronger flavor).
Prepare the Filling: In a large bowl, beat 24 oz cream cheese until smooth. Add ¾ cup sugar, then 3 eggs one at a time, mixing well. Stir in ⅓ cup sour cream, lemon juice (with lavender), 1 tbsp lemon zest, and 1 tsp vanilla extract. Avoid overmixing to keep the texture creamy.
Bake the Cheesecake: Pour the filling over the cooled crust. Place the pan in a water bath (wrap the pan in foil to prevent leaks). Bake for 50-60 minutes until the edges are set and the center slightly jiggles. Turn off the oven, crack the door, and let the cheesecake rest for 30 minutes. Chill in the fridge for at least 4 hours or overnight.
Add Topping and Serve: Before serving, top with chunks of fresh honeycomb. Drizzle with honey and sprinkle with lavender buds or lemon zest for a stunning Honey Cheesecake. Slice and serve chilled.
- Lavender balance: Start with 1 tsp of lavender and adjust to taste; too much can overpower the honey cheesecake.
- Honeycomb shortcut: Use store-bought honeycomb to save time, ensuring it’s fresh for maximum crunch.
- Smooth texture: Mix the batter gently and use a water bath to keep the cheesecake creamy.
- Make ahead: Prepare the cheesecake a day in advance and add the honeycomb just before serving to maintain its texture.
